Why Sales Training Problems Arise
Sales training problems in Simi Valley stem from a variety of contributing factors, each of which has a distinct impact on the effectiveness of sales training initiatives:
- Inadequate Training Programs: Many businesses opt for one-size-fits-all training programs that do not account for their sales teams' unique needs and challenges in Simi Valley's dynamic market. This lack of customization results in training that may not resonate with the local business landscape, rendering it less effective.
- Lack of Follow-Through: Training often concludes without sufficient post-training support and reinforcement mechanisms. Without ongoing guidance and practice, the knowledge and skills acquired during training can erode, leaving sales teams ill-prepared for real-world challenges.
- Changing Market Dynamics: Simi Valley's market is marked by continuous change and evolution. Traditional training programs may not adequately equip sales teams to adapt to shifting market dynamics, rendering their training obsolete.
- Skill Misalignment: Sales training may not align with the specific skill sets and competencies required for success in Simi Valley's unique market. This misalignment can hinder sales team performance and limit their ability to effectively address local customer needs.

How to Overcome Sales Training Problems
Addressing sales training problems requires a strategic approach:
- Tailored Training: Develop customized training programs that align with the unique needs of your sales team and Simi Valley's market dynamics.
- Continuous Learning: Implement ongoing training and development initiatives to keep sales skills sharp and up-to-date.
- Feedback Mechanisms: Create feedback loops to gather insights from the sales team and customers to refine training programs.
- Coaching and Support: Provide post-training coaching and support to reinforce skills and ensure consistent application.
- Market Analysis: Regularly analyze the local market to identify trends and adapt training accordingly.
